Description FKRA 1909 IMI A
FKRA 1909 IMI A — a sunflower hybrid characterized by high yield and drought resistance, as well as resistance to a wide range of diseases. This hybrid features strong early growth, ensuring flexibility in sowing timing and adaptability to various agro-climatic conditions. Due to these qualities, it demonstrates stable and high yield and oil content, making it a profitable choice for cultivation in various regions.

The hybrid has high oil content, reaching approximately 50-52%, and a yield potential of up to 4.3 tons per hectare. It is recommended for cultivation in the Forest-Steppe and Polissia regions of Ukraine, and is suitable for central and eastern regions of the country. For optimal growth, it is recommended to use seed treatments with fungicides and fertilizers, as well as herbicides such as Granstar, at a rate of 50 grams per hectare. The recommended seeding density is approximately 4 seeds per linear meter.

FKRA 1909 IMI A exhibits high resistance to various diseases, including fomosis, fomopsis, white and gray rot, powdery mildew, as well as to different races of downy mildew. The hybrid belongs to the medium-early maturity group with a maturation period of approximately 112-115 days. Plant height reaches 165-175 cm, and flower head diameter is 20-23 cm. High early growth energy and resistance to lodging ensure reliability and stability of yield even under stressful conditions.
